As part of the Ranga Shankara Theatre Festival 2021, four young rappers will take the stage on Sunday, the 31st of October at 5.30 PM. These vibrant artists, with their clever lyrics and catchy beats, provide food for thought and reflection while charming you with foot-tappingly infectious music.


Conscious rap is a sub-genre that is becoming increasingly popular. The youth are interested in the world, they want to be engaged, and they are drawn towards music that reflects this world honestly. Kannada rap, which has been around for about a decade now, effortlessly marries Kannada lyrics to lively rhythms. Avoiding the colloquial, instead choosing to pen lyrics reminiscent of Kannada literature, they make sure to stir the spectator from within.

 

Karthik Sundar Gubbi, who goes by the stage name ‘Gubbi’, specializes in lyrics that weave multiple languages together and works with various kinds of music – just as comfortably collaborating with Carnatic artists as drawing inspiration from Eminem and J.Cole.  

Aditya Parashar, or ‘A.V.P’, is a versatile rapper and actor who seamlessly jumps from humorous raps to commentaries on women’s empowerment and mental health.

Madhura Gowda, whose stage name is ‘EmmJee’, situates her music between pop and hip-hop, and has also made music for movies and webseries.

‘Putti Raps’, a.k.a. Anushree Acharya, only 19 years old tries to overturn the negative image that rap sometimes gets by creating relevant and relatable content and presenting a new perspective.

 

This form of art, this act is an invitation, a bridging of a gap between old and young, fun and reflective. The rappers will improvise on stage, bouncing energy and ideas off each other, perhaps creating an explosive moment that captures the essence of ‘staying alive’.
